New Zealand would really struggle if 100,000 refugees arrived all at once. This is about the size of one of the 5 biggest cities in New Zealand, say Dunedin or Hamilton. New Zealand does not have the facilities for this many refugees, or even for this many people to arrive to live permanently, and refugees need a lot of support when they arrive as they have usually come from very different cultures and a stressful situation. Also, New Zealand is not a very multicultural society (predominantly European and Maori heritage) so integration can be difficult for some people, and therefore support systems are very important. New Zealand currently accepts less than a thousand refugees per year.

The 1970s and 1980s saw a number of refugees arriving in New Zealand. They were fleeing war and came from Vietnam, Cambodia, and Laos.

New Zealand has an agreement with the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R) to take 750 people per year who have been classified as refugees by that organization. There are three main sub-categories: protection cases; women-at-risk; and medical/disabled. Family connections to people in New Zealand are taken into account. Asylum or Convention refugees are also accepted if their application meets the requirements of the New Zealand authorities. There is no set quota for this type of refugee.
